Output 40aa75323a32dff72dded1bece6aeca62b9161f77314c1a272d345ba6e41099b:0

value
48567000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5a07a395304d727ff5ecdc0ff7706a97951201 OP_EQUAL
address
MPXBdcgu3cymMXCs69L3kaarRinNRKo5PY
transaction
40aa75323a32dff72dded1bece6aeca62b9161f77314c1a272d345ba6e41099b
spent
true